Output 907661c6613435e34cbedd98277eb62b6b60700f43290a5c5840e0d0b6088f38:75

value
59448
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 39405f8d988d628c780c576e8298a2e027a61bdc0151080011b607523de9aa88
address
bc1p89q9lrvc343gc7qv2ahg9x9zuqn6vx7uq9gssqq3kcr4y00f42yqps00r3
transaction
907661c6613435e34cbedd98277eb62b6b60700f43290a5c5840e0d0b6088f38